Suppose I have a list of n floats x and a list of n floats w and I want
to compute x[0]*w[0] + .. + x[n-1]*w[n-1].

Is there some elegant expression (perhaps using lambda) to have it done
in one statement ? As in :
     y = lambda x,w : ...

I ask because the way I am doing it now :
      y = 0
      for i in range(0,n): y += x[i]*w[i]

doesn't seem very pythonic :)
